Still MIGHTY Posted August 19, 2014 Share Posted August 19, 2014 NHL 15 isn't going to have EASHL lol And this is exactly why I've held back on a XBOX One. I was waiting on all the features of what is and isn't in the new NHL 15, and thanks to this, EA has saved me a few hundred bucks. There's nothing on either of the new systems that jumps out to me as a "must buy" just yet. NHL is my most played game, so I would have traded in everything I had (including because screw backwards compatibility, right?) and upgraded, but eh. I can still get NHL and FIFA (even Madden if I feel like it) on 360 and not lose any enjoyment (or lose my GTA5.) Based on what I've read around and seen in their gameplay videos, NHL15 on XBO/PS4 is just a pretty/shiny version of NHL14. All the moves, reactions, gameplay look the same just with a new coat of flappy jersey/shiny arena paint. All of EA's marketing for NHL15 points to graphics, the arenas, and the new commentary, but nothing to the on-ice play. They spent this entire production cycle making the game look nice, and didn't have enough time on the backend to work on the actual game, online and offline.
